Output 229c9b5ae9d7e1d27714f0d03a2fed5ce2dcbac99bbd4b18ef65b871d0f41a43:2

value
3112893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89028336e92b7982fc1c74d4947ba3a73463c45 OP_EQUAL
address
3QMJCKkRnCp131MTJcEH4MgUqqpDEtbaEA
transaction
229c9b5ae9d7e1d27714f0d03a2fed5ce2dcbac99bbd4b18ef65b871d0f41a43
confirmations
159106
spent
true